LINDBERGH BABY KIDNAPPING
DRAMATIC DEVELOPMENTS
[REFER AMERİCAN SERVICE.]:=
Now Youx, Mar. 4.
A dramatic arrest was made in Now York to-day in connection with the kidnapping of Colonel and Mrs. Lindbergh's baby son,
The person in custody is IL woman, who had been staying in Hopewell. New Jersey,' near the residence of the Lindberghs for some time past, her name being Patsy Orlando,
Miss Orlando left Hopewell on the night of the kidnapping of the Lindbergh baby and one of the Avennes of the intensive police senal jed in her direction.
She was traced to Brocklyn, and found to be living there under an assumed name this afternoon. She was immediately arrested under suspicion and taken to Trentor, New Jersey, for questioning.
An Accomplice ?
1
I will be recalled that the in- vestigations of the police immedi ately after the outrage, gave de finite grounds for the belie that the kidnappers arrived in a big car which was left in the woods and that a woman accomplice was with them.
New Jersey, Pennsylvania, New York and Delaware State police aza actively pursuing their enquiries," though no trace of the child has yet been found.
The arrest of Miss Patey Orlando gives eveouragement to the hopes that the police hunt will soon prove successful
